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Updated for IDLEfork re-integration | Kurt B. Kaiser | 2003-06-12 | 2 | -48/+66 |
| | |||||
* | Will use the Python LICENSE file instead. | Kurt B. Kaiser | 2003-06-12 | 1 | -51/+0 |
| | |||||
* | Remove setup file, no longer needed. | Kurt B. Kaiser | 2003-06-12 | 1 | -118/+0 |
| | |||||
* | Remove unneeded MANIFEST template. | Kurt B. Kaiser | 2003-06-12 | 1 | -11/+0 |
| | |||||
* | Remove unneeded installation instructions. | Kurt B. Kaiser | 2003-06-12 | 1 | -92/+0 |
| | |||||
* | Update version. | Kurt B. Kaiser | 2003-06-12 | 1 | -1/+1 |
| | |||||
* | SF Patch #744104: Remove eval() from csv | Raymond Hettinger | 2003-06-12 | 1 | -17/+18 |
| | | | | | | | | | | | Eliminates the eval() step in the csv module resulting in better security, more clarity, and a little speed. The idea is to make successive attempts to coerce the string to a python type: int(s), long(s), float(s), etc. As a by-product, eliminates a bare 'except' statement. | ||||
* | add a couple test cases which involve longs and floats in 'e' format. | Skip Montanaro | 2003-06-12 | 1 | -0/+23 |
| | |||||
* | Have pydoc try handling an object as "other" if the object does not act the way | Brett Cannon | 2003-06-11 | 1 | -3/+10 |
| | | | | | | it expects based on what inspect classifies it as. Closes bug #729103 . | ||||
* | get_payload(): Improve the TypeError message when the payload isn't of | Barry Warsaw | 2003-06-10 | 1 | -1/+1 |
| | | | | the expected type. In response to SF #751451. | ||||
* | guess_all_extensions(): Return the empty list instead of None when | Barry Warsaw | 2003-06-09 | 2 | -35/+39 |
| | | | | | there are no matching types. Updated the docs and docstrings. Added some unit tests. | ||||
* | SF bug #685773: 2 (more) bugs in turtle | Raymond Hettinger | 2003-06-09 | 1 | -0/+1 |
| | | | | | | | The docs recommend filling by fill(1), drawing commands, fill(0). However, the filling did not actually take place until the next draw command. Fixed by issuing a null draw command at the end of the fill method. | ||||
* | SF 748975 Printing unsaved shell fails | Kurt B. Kaiser | 2003-06-09 | 1 | -2/+6 |
| | | | | M IOBinding.py | ||||
* | For the context and unified diff functions: | Raymond Hettinger | 2003-06-08 | 1 | -15/+9 |
| | | | | | | * Simplified test for visible changes * Improved variable names and line spacing * Replaced dict(a=3) style with Py2.2 compatable {'a':3} | ||||
* | Fix SF #749831, copy raises SystemError when getstate raises exception | Neal Norwitz | 2003-06-08 | 1 | -0/+6 |
| | |||||
* | Added functions for creating context diffs and unified diffs. | Raymond Hettinger | 2003-06-08 | 1 | -1/+200 |
| | | | | Documentation update and NEWS item are forthcoming. | ||||
* | Revert 1.25, as overloaded __repr__ is not considered. | Martin v. Löwis | 2003-06-07 | 1 | -8/+8 |
| | |||||
* | Patch #750542: Use issubclass instead of type identity. | Martin v. Löwis | 2003-06-07 | 1 | -8/+8 |
| | |||||
* | Patch #750595: Refer to type complex using builtin. Fixes #595837. | Martin v. Löwis | 2003-06-07 | 1 | -3/+9 |
| | | | | Backported to 2.2. | ||||
* | Patch #746801: FreeBSD 4 expected failures, by Charles Swiger. | Martin v. Löwis | 2003-06-07 | 1 | -0/+30 |
| | |||||
* | Patch #749191: Delete commands in after_cancel. Will backport to 2.2. | Martin v. Löwis | 2003-06-07 | 1 | -0/+6 |
| | |||||
* | - urllib2.py now knows how to order proxy classes, so the user doesn't | Gustavo Niemeyer | 2003-06-07 | 1 | -11/+24 |
| | | | | | | have to insert it in front of other classes, nor do dirty tricks like inserting a "dummy" HTTPHandler after a ProxyHandler when building an opener with proxy support. | ||||
* | 1. Find in Files Dialog shows text selection if there is one | Kurt B. Kaiser | 2003-06-07 | 2 | -6/+4 |
| | | | | | | | 2. Remove obsolete comment associated with Window menu updating M EditorWindow.py M GrepDialog.py | ||||
* | 1. Update WindowList registry when filename changes so that | Kurt B. Kaiser | 2003-06-06 | 3 | -7/+4 |
| | | | | | | | | | | Window menu updates. 2. Display Python Shell window in Window menu 3. Remove some dead code in FileList.py M EditorWindow.py M FileList.py M WindowList.py | ||||
* | Avoid problem resolving 'localhost' | Kurt B. Kaiser | 2003-06-05 | 3 | -4/+8 |
| | | | | | | M PyShell.py M rpc.py M run.py | ||||
* | Change to <<open-module>>: always pop up the dialog, using the current | Guido van Rossum | 2003-06-05 | 1 | -8/+7 |
| | | | | selection as the default value. This is easier to use habitually. | ||||
* | SF 747667 Error Doesn't Decolorize | Kurt B. Kaiser | 2003-06-05 | 1 | -1/+6 |
| | | | | | | Also improved error notification if Tabnanny detects a TokenError. M ScriptBinding | ||||
* | SF 748973 Guido van Rossum patch | Kurt B. Kaiser | 2003-06-05 | 3 | -8/+21 |
| | | | | | | | | | New Window should save in the directory of the Editor Window from which it was selected. M EditorWindow.py M FileList.py M IOBinding.py | ||||
* | In an OSX framework build Python could fail if HOME wasn't set, fixed. | Jack Jansen | 2003-06-03 | 1 | -1/+1 |
| | | | | Fixes #747954. | ||||
* | Factor endian-ness check out of play_sound_file(), and fix | Greg Ward | 2003-06-03 | 1 | -7/+12 |
| | | | | | test_setparameters() to use it -- don't assume AFMT_S16_NE is always defined! | ||||
* | When a previous call to poll() has already seen the process status, | Guido van Rossum | 2003-06-02 | 1 | -4/+5 |
| | | | | | | wait() should not call waitpid() again. Should be backported to 2.2.4. | ||||
* | Fix SF bug #747348 docstring mistake in BaseHTTPServer.py. \n\nBackport ↵ | Raymond Hettinger | 2003-06-02 | 1 | -1/+1 |
| | | | | Candidate | ||||
* | Eliminate the Revert to Default Settings submenu of Option menu. | Kurt B. Kaiser | 2003-06-02 | 1 | -2/+2 |
| | | | | Not implemented and not needed. | ||||
* | Modify the remote stack viewer to work in the threaded subprocess. | Kurt B. Kaiser | 2003-06-02 | 2 | -3/+26 |
| | | | | | M PyShell.py M run.py | ||||
* | Added two keys to database format: User-install-skips is an array of pathname | Jack Jansen | 2003-06-01 | 1 | -6/+34 |
| | | | | | | prefixes, any file that is skipped during a per-user install that matches this set is *not* an error; Systemwide-only is a boolean that says the package cannot be installer per-user. | ||||
* | Use splitlines() in stead of split() to split lines, and added a method | Jack Jansen | 2003-06-01 | 1 | -3/+4 |
| | | | | | shortdescription() so the code to split off the first line of the description isn't all over the place. | ||||
* | Fixed indentation error. Closes bug #746953. | Jack Jansen | 2003-06-01 | 1 | -2/+2 |
| | |||||
* | Update for release | Kurt B. Kaiser | 2003-06-01 | 3 | -31/+52 |
| | | | | | Modified Files: NEWS.txt README.txt TODO.txt | ||||
* | Set the default for delete-exitfunc in config-main.def to True to handle | Kurt B. Kaiser | 2003-06-01 | 1 | -1/+1 |
| | | | | | | abnormal exit situations cleanly, especially stuck user threads. Future plan is to intercept the user's atexit functions and run them under IDLE's control. | ||||
* | SF 745525 | Kurt B. Kaiser | 2003-05-31 | 1 | -3/+14 |
| | | | | | | | Excecution environment and residual shell has cwd set to the directory of the module being run. M ScriptBinding.py | ||||
* | Patch #740301: Add +s when linking shared libraries on HP-UX, use -L | Martin v. Löwis | 2003-05-31 | 1 | -2/+4 |
| | | | | for the library path. | ||||
* | Patch #744041: Use only first two elements of address to support IPv6. | Martin v. Löwis | 2003-05-31 | 1 | -2/+2 |
| | |||||
* | SF bug #733667: kwargs handled incorrectly | Raymond Hettinger | 2003-05-31 | 1 | -0/+11 |
| | | | | | The fast_function() inlining optimization only applies when there are zero keyword arguments. | ||||
* | Update for release | Kurt B. Kaiser | 2003-05-30 | 5 | -45/+78 |
| | | | | | Modified Files: CREDITS.txt INSTALL.txt LICENSE.txt aboutDialog.py setup.py | ||||
* | - Get the database from a different place. | Jack Jansen | 2003-05-29 | 1 | -4/+7 |
| | | | | | - Added support for multi-line descriptions. Doesn't look nice yet in Package Manager. | ||||
* | _make_boundary(): Fix for SF bug #745478, broken boundary calculation | Barry Warsaw | 2003-05-29 | 2 | -3/+7 |
| | | | | | | | | | in some locales. This code simplifies the boundary algorithm to use randint() which is what we wanted anyway. Bump package version to 2.5.3. Backport candidate for Python 2.2.3 | ||||
* | I saw errors from _fileobject.__del__ about missing self._sock. This | Guido van Rossum | 2003-05-29 | 1 | -1/+5 |
| | | | | | can happen if __init__ doesn't complete. Fix it by adding a try/except to __del__. | ||||
* | Remove debug code from weakref_segfault(). | Guido van Rossum | 2003-05-29 | 1 | -2/+0 |
| | |||||
* | Add testcase for SF 742911. | Guido van Rossum | 2003-05-29 | 1 | -0/+24 |
| | |||||
* | Fix typo so that the test actually calls the tested function. | Raymond Hettinger | 2003-05-29 | 1 | -1/+1 |
| |